Ordinals
beta
Sat 320770668796565
decimal
64154.668796565
degree
0°64154′1658″668796565‴
percentile
15.274793769019663%
name
lorbuoubbxc
cycle
0
epoch
0
period
31
block
64154
offset
668796565
timestamp
2010-07-04 00:30:30 UTC
rarity
common
prev
next